I can't speak for nampramos, 400mm on the 200-400 was OK, but somewhat erratic. Beyond 400mm it was too unreliable for my purposes. I only use PDAF. The Sigma 150-600mm was a bit better, but again, it was too unreliable for me. Further testing is still in order and I'll update if performance (or my technique) improves. I'm very happy with the MC-11 at shorter focal lengths. I'm new to Sony, although I had a RX100a few years ago, but I'm seriously considering the A9 to augment my wildlife/BIF photography.

Chances are it will. Canon released this lens in 2004, which is about the same timeframe as my oldest L lenses, the 24-105mm F4L and 70-200mm F4L. Both of these work nicely on the 7RM2. In my testing it's the longer and slower lenses that have problems.
